Repair vs. Replace: When to Fix and When to Upgrade

Often, a malfunctioning lock might seem like a simple fix. A sticky bolt, a stiff key turn, or a loose handle can sometimes be addressed with lubrication or minor adjustments. However, it’s crucial to assess the root cause. Is the issue a sign of wear and tear, or is it indicative of a more significant problem like internal damage or compromised security? For instance, if a lock is consistently difficult to operate, it might be a symptom of internal tumblers wearing down. While a temporary fix might be possible, a worn-out lock offers diminished security and could fail completely at an inconvenient time.

On the other hand, replacing a lock is often the best course of action when the existing hardware is outdated, damaged beyond repair, or no longer meets your security needs. This is especially true for older homes or businesses that may still have basic, easily bypassed locks. Upgrading to modern, high-security locks can significantly enhance protection against forced entry. This might involve installing new deadbolts, high-security cylinders, or even smart lock systems for greater convenience and control.

DIY vs. Professional Locksmith Services

The allure of DIY can be strong, especially for seemingly straightforward tasks like changing a doorknob. However, the world of locks and security is more intricate than it appears. While basic lock installation might be achievable for some, many common locksmith jobs require specialized knowledge and tools.

For instance, **lock rekeying** is a service where the internal pins and tumblers of a lock cylinder are rearranged to accept a new key, rendering the old key useless. This is a cost-effective way to secure your property when keys are lost, stolen, or you want to provide access to new tenants or family members without replacing the entire lock hardware. Attempting this without the proper tools and understanding of pin stacking can easily damage the lock, making it inoperable and necessitating a full replacement, ultimately costing more.

Similarly, **car key replacement** is a complex task. Modern car keys often have transponder chips or are integrated into fobs that communicate wirelessly with the vehicle’s immobilizer system. Without specialized diagnostic equipment and programming tools, replicating or replacing these keys is impossible. While you might find a mobile locksmith near you for this service, it’s vital they have the specific equipment for your vehicle’s make and model.

**Lock installation** for new doors or higher-security hardware also benefits greatly from professional attention. Improper installation can lead to doors that don’t close properly, locks that bind, or security vulnerabilities. A professional ensures the lock is fitted correctly, functions smoothly, and provides the intended level of security.

What Can Go Wrong and Affects Costs

Several factors can impact the cost and outcome of lock and security services. The type and brand of lock are primary determinants – high-security locks with advanced features naturally cost more than standard residential locks. The complexity of the job also plays a role. For example, installing a complex smart lock system or rekeying multiple locks on a commercial property will take more time and expertise than rekeying a single deadbolt.

When choosing to replace or install locks, the existing door and frame condition are critical. If the door or frame is warped, damaged, or not the correct preparation for the lock, additional work may be required, increasing the overall cost. In the case of emergency lockout situations, the time of day and urgency can also influence pricing, especially if it requires a provider to travel outside of regular business hours.
